A B S T R A C T O F T H E I N V E N T I O N REINFORCING MATERIAL The invention relates to a reinforcing material for duroplastics and a process of preparing the same by embedding hollow body fillers (microspheres) in the interspaces of the fibers of a web, knitted fabric or stitch bonded products of fibers having a high modulus of elasticity. By virtue of the incorporation of the hollow body fillers,the particle diameter of which amounts to between 20 and 300 µm, the absorbing capacity for liquid curable resins can be adjusted to the desired value. The process, of the subject invention teaches to incorporate the unexpanded preform of a hollow body filler into the interspaces of the fibers and to subject the so-obtained material for a sufficient period of time to the temperature necessary for the blowing process of the preform. The reinforcing material can be used for preparing light laminates duroplastic materials (Figure 1).
